Penetrance of Dilated Cardiomyopathy in Genotype-Positive Relatives Following a first negative screening, approximately 11% of G+ relatives developed DCM during a median follow-up of 3 years. Older age, an abnormal electrocardiogram, lower left ventricular ejection fraction, increased left ventricular end-diastolic diameter, motor sarcomeric genetic variants, and late gadolinium enhancement are associated with a higher risk of developing DCM.

Gilbert syndrome is a common, mild liver condition where the liver doesn’t process bilirubin and leads to a slight increase in bilirubin levels in the blood and causes jaundice. This condition is the result of a genetic mutation affecting an enzyme UDP-glucuronosyltransferase (UGT1A1), involved in the glucuronidation step of bilirubin breakdown. Hi everyone Hope all in good health We reported the second case of 25 year old pregnant woman showing an 1.837 Mb interstitial deletion of the proximal long arm region 17q12 of chromosome 17 which is associated with a clinical diagnosis of Renal Cysts and Diabetes Syndrome and is caused by a loss of the HNF1B gene A deletion is indicated in the software call panel by the presence of a red bar. The deletion is identified by a decrease in the Log2 ratio from zero as seen in the Log2 Ratio panel. The smooth signal copy number panel indicates the exact copy number of each probe. This panel is helpful in identifying mosaicism which is evident when the smooth signal for multiple consecutive probes lies between an integer. The chromosome ideogram in the chromosome panel highlights the position breakpoints on the chromosome where copy number imbalances are present. Haemophilia is a rare condition affecting blood clotting, leading to excessive bleeding and bruising. It is the outcome of a genetic mutation that influences the production of clotting agents in the bloodstream. Research shows that approximately 1 in 5000 male births are affected by haemophilia. Haemophilia is often passed down from parents who are carriers of the altered gene and primarily affects males. Cardiomyopathy refers to a group of diseases that affect the heart muscle, leading to dysfunction in its ability to pump blood effectively. These conditions can result in severe complications such as heart failure, arrhythmias (irregular heartbeats), or even sudden cardiac death.
